The Flower of Intention

It’s the blossom in the tree
today    five-pointed fuzzy
star    waving
sunrise in

the fruitless flower on
a nameless tree   stood
outside     some
nine years    time enough

to grieve   leap
unintended gorges
dodge the stray
bullets

life lets fly
in seasons
telling decades
give or take
a blow

strung out
like beads
the blossoms whirl along the current
breeze   prophecy
of bloom
